Maintenance of _____ is an integrated process requiring optimal muscular balance, joint dynamics, and neuromuscular efficiency u
aleksandr82 [10.1K]

Answer:

Maintenance of postural equilibrium is an integrated process requiring optimal muscular balance, joint dynamics, and neuromuscular efficiency using visual, vestibular, and proprioceptive inputs.

Explanation:

Maintaining postural equilibrium involves multiple parts of the body, and can be divided in two levels of control: the first one being on the brainstem, the cerebellum and the spinal cord; and the second one including cortical areas that participate in multisensory integration and control as well as the basal ganglia located in the cerebrum.
